Why this guide matters

Relocation changes more than an address; it can shake relationships, rhythm, and identity all at once. This guide helps readers follow God through the anxiety of major transition.

  1. 여호수아 3:3-4
    • Summary: The more unfamiliar the road, the more closely God’s guidance must be followed.
    • Apply: Choose the guidance marker you will follow first in the new move.
  2. 창세기 12:1
    • Summary: Calling sometimes begins in leaving what is familiar.
    • Apply: View the move not only as loss but also as a place of calling.
  3. 시편 121:8
    • Summary: God watches over going out and coming in.
    • Apply: Pray short prayers of protection in both departure and arrival moments.
  4. 신명기 2:3
    • Summary: God also grants the moment when circling ends and direction changes.
    • Apply: Do not give up on guidance simply because uncertainty has lasted.
  5. 이사야 43:2
    • Summary: Circumstances change, but God’s presence does not.
    • Apply: Decide first on your worship and rest rhythms in the new place.

A 24-hour reset plan

  • Choose the rhythms that will anchor you before the move.
  • Write both grief and expectation.
  • Plan your first-week routine in the new place.

Short prayer

Lord, as I leave the familiar for somewhere new, let your guidance loom larger than my fear. Watch over both my going out and my coming in. Amen.
